Ping kai (ປີ້ງ ໄກ່) is the Lao version of grilled chicken. In Thailand it's also called kai yang, gai yang (ไก่ ย่าง), kai ping (ไก่ ปิ้ง), gai ping, or kai yang lao (ไก่ ย่าง ลาว). What is ping kai? In Lao, ping kai literally means "grilled chicken".

Lao Grilled Chicken (Pieng Gai) is one of the most common dishes in a Laotian household. The base of the marinate is oyster sauce that provides so much flavor and umami. Pair it with sticky rice and green papaya salad and you have the holy trinity of Lao comfort food! Save this to Pinterest!

Ingredients for 4 Large Portions Ping Gai Chicken: 2 1/2 pounds boneless skinless chicken thighs (about 10) For the marinade: 1 to 2 tablespoons whole black peppercorns, freshly and coarsely ground. 1 very large bunch fresh cilantro, stems and leaves (about 1 cup packed) note: instead of cilantro, you can use equal parts basil, parsley, and mint.
